Long distance contact

Today I went hiking with my wife around chain lakes in Yosemite. It was a tough hike, but once we had a nice dinner at 9,500ft I turned on my radio to see what we could hear. After some scanning I picked up some folks having a QSO in Monterey (150 miles away!). After they were done I called CQ and had a nice conversation with them. Sadly I didn't write down their call signs, or manage to work out how my signal was getting to them, My guess is that I was Loma Pioneer Repeater Club since I was on 442.900 + PL162.2 that matches their repeater network. It was very reassuring to know that even out there we could contact people if we had any kind of emergency.
